Comparisons of SF-36 subscales between diabetic
patients on dialysis and a sample from the general
population, and between diabetic patients with and
without foot ulcers
Dialysis patients with diabetes had a significantly lower
HRQOL than the general population [Table 2]. There
were also significant differences between the SF-36 subscale
scores, both for mental and physical health, in diabetes
patients receiving dialysis compared to diabetes
patients who were not receiving dialysis [Table 2]. The
SF-36 subscale scores for diabetes patients with foot
ulcers receiving dialysis and diabetes patients with foot
ulcers not receiving dialysis are shown in Table 2. Note
that the scores for vitality (p = 0.024) and general health
(p = 0.02) differed between the two groups [Figure 1].
